abolish to get rid of or do away with; end.
alternative one of two or more choices.
ascend to go upward; climb; rise.
autonomous free and independent, as a state or an organism; self-governing.
cognitive of, pertaining to, or involving the use of the mind for acquiring knowledge and processing thought.
definitive most reliable, complete, or authoritative.
diva a renowned female opera singer; prima donna.
explanatory serving to clarify or account for.
expressive full of feeling or meaning.
integration the process of bringing all parts together into a whole.
interpret to decide on or explain the meaning of.
parental of or relating to the role of a mother or father.
passport an official document that shows that the holder is a citizen of a country. A passport gives one the right to travel in other countries and return to one's own country.
suspend to hang from a higher position.
writhe to twist and turn the body as in pain, discomfort, struggle, or embarrassment; squirm.
